Software Developer/Programmer (Senior)
Springfield, VA
Are you ready to enhance your skills and build your career in a rapidly evolving business climate? Are you looking for a career where professional development is embedded in your employers core culture? If so, Chenega Military, Intelligence & Operations Support (MIOS) could be the place for you! Join our team of professionals who support large-scale government operations by leveraging cutting-edge technology and take your career to the next level!
We are seeking a Software Developer/Programmer (Senior) to take a key role in the development, maintenance, and deployment of critical NGA business applications. As a member of our small, collaborative team, you will be responsible for interfacing directly with customers and government leads to gather and define technical requirements. The ideal candidate is a proactive, client-facing engineer who excels at translating user needs into robust software solutions and thrives in a high-ownership, team-oriented environment.
Responsibilities
- Architect and develop the core application using Java, Spring Boot, and JPA.
- Build a modern, responsive front-end with React, TypeScript, and MUI.
- Design, build, and secure RESTful APIs for consumption by other critical systems.
- Work directly with customers to gather and refine requirements, often from high-level verbal communication.
- Operate within an Agile Scrum framework, participating in sprints, sprint reviews, and managing work through Jira.
- Design and manage the application's PostgreSQL database on AWS RDS.
- Deploy, automate, and manage the AWS cloud-based system (C2S) to ensure availability, performance, and security, utilizing tools like GitLab CI/CD and Docker.
- Design, create, and document cloud architecture diagrams and policies.
- Other duties as assigned.
Qualifications
- BA/BS in a related field and 8+ years of relevant experience OR
- High school diploma or GED and 10+ years of relevant experience
- Experience to include:
- Proven experience developing applications with Java (preferably Spring Boot).
- Experience with modern JavaScript frameworks like React or Angular.
- Experience developing software in an AWS or C2S cloud environment.
- Active TS/SCI security clearance with the ability to obtain a CI polygraph.
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:
- Strong experience with SQL (specifically PostgreSQL) and building RESTful APIs / Web Services.
- Proficiency with development and CI/CD tools, including Git, GitLab CI/CD, and Docker.
- Strong working experience across all phases of the Software Development Lifecycle (SDLC).
- Excellent communication skills, with the ability to work effectively with both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
- Demonstrated ability to manage competing priorities and learn new systems in a fast-paced environment.
- Familiarity with the following is a significant plus: NoSQL (DynamoDB), code analysis tools (SonarQube), or mapping libraries (Leaflet).
